Jan 4, 2014 9:30 AM in response to Sheenapintarby babowa,It's very important to know which Mac OS it came with as the procedure will vary.
In all cases, you will need to back up your files as you will need to wipe your disk in the process and will lose everything on it.
So, if it came with a disk originally, you will need a disk - call Apple, give them your serial number and they'll send you a replacement.
If it didn't come with a disk, you an use recovery or internet recovery (depends upon your exact model) to wipe and reinstall.
